Anti-static floor coatings are designed to prevent the accumulation of static electricity in various environments. Static electricity can lead to equipment damage, personnel injuries, and even fires in highly sensitive areas. By offering a controlled conductive pathway, these coatings effectively redirect static charges away, creating a safer workspace.
One of the most significant benefits of anti-static floor coatings is the heightened safety they provide. Industries such as electronics manufacturing, pharmaceuticals, and explosive materials handling are particularly susceptible to static discharges. The risk of igniting flammable substances or damaging delicate components is substantial. Implementing an anti-static floor coating can significantly reduce these risks, promoting a safer environment for both employees and equipment.
The cost of replacing or repairing sensitive electronic equipment can be astronomical, especially for businesses reliant on technology. Anti-static floor coatings prevent static build-up that can damage sensitive components, contributing to a longer lifespan for your devices. For example, a facility that manufactures computer chips can benefit from these coatings, ensuring their production line remains unharmed from potential static damage.
Static electricity can cause interruptions in workflows, especially when employees are focused on delicate tasks. An anti-static floor coating can help maintain a steady and uninterrupted working environment. For instance, in a laboratory setting where precision is vital, minimizing static occurrences allows researchers to work with confidence, ensuring that their results are accurate and reliable.

Anti-static floor coatings can be applied to various surfaces, including concrete, tile, and wood, depending on the specific product requirements.
The lifespan of an anti-static floor coating varies but can last anywhere from 5 to 10 years with proper maintenance and care.
While not every workplace requires an anti-static coating, those dealing with sensitive electronic equipment, flammable materials, or where static could disrupt operations should strongly consider its application.
